Topco's Tera Grengs Certified as Sexologist

CHATSWORTH, Calif. — Topco Sales account executive Tera Grengs has been certified by The American College of Sexologists and is now the on-staff sexologist at the novelty manufacturing company. Grengs will continue to share her expertise about sex toys with the Topco Sales product development team, distributors, retailers and the general public.

"I'm incredibly excited about this accreditation and resulting membership in The American College of Sexologists," Grengs said. "I'm proud of what I've accomplished in the past five-and-a-half years at Topco Sales, and I look forward to expanding mainstream understanding of all the amazing things that Topco Sales and the adult novelty industry provide."

The American College of Sexologists, a nonprofit professional association, is part of the Exodus Trust, which also owns and manages the Erotic Heritage Museum in Las Vegas. Founded in 1978, the college seeks to develop professional standards, accurate communication and global acceptance of issues relevant to the sex industry. The college offers classes at the Erotic Heritage Museum and promotes the discipline of Sexology worldwide.

"Topco Sales sees the value of supporting our employees for their own personal growth as well as for the benefit of the company," said Michael Siegel, vice president and COO of Topco Sales. "We are proud of Tera's dedication to the industry and know that her certification will be an asset not only to us, but to the entire Topco Sales Community."

The Topco Sales Community connects a select group of Topco Sales "sexperts" with distributors, retailers, and end consumers for ongoing dialogue through independent blogs and an online forum. Grengs maintains an active blog as part of the Community.
